You can also create a folder using just the regular UI.
1. Long press on the home screen, choose Folder.
2. Choose option "New Folder"
3. Tap the folder to open it.
4. Long press at the top of the window where it says 'Folder', this will allow you to rename the folder.
5. In order to add apps/icons/whatever, make sure the folder is currently open.
6. Click the App Drawer icon (up facing triangle at bottom left of screen),
7. Scroll to your app and Long Press on it until the app drawer disappears and it will dump it in that folder.
